Erm I have 7 boars.

1. I don't clean their ears, if they were dirty I think I'd let a vet do them as I wouldn't want to hurt them or cause damage.

2. You clean it when it's greasy really, people use Swarfega, but my son tends to clean it with warm water and a cotton wool pad.


3. Bath not very often at all unless they have long fur and need a bum bath or smell of pee/poo.

4. The only one of our boars that got impaction was Sheamus who sadly passed away, he got it from time to time but got it quite badly when he had bladder stones.

Some info here - Questions About Cleaning A Boar's More Private Areas!

5. Nope not really, just humping and dominance behaviour.

Others will probably have had different experiences and may do things differently with their boars, I just do what works for mine :)

I have two boars and have had one before and you don't really need to bath them unless they're peritcuarlly dirty. If they're short hair then you may never have to bathe them. Long haired need grooming often to maintane their coat but short hairs tend not to. Although I had to bathe my short hair today because he rolled in quail poo
 
I agree with all of the above. The only other thing you may come acroos with two boys is the dreaded "boar glue" (ejaculate). Some boys are fine and never produce any, but others regularly gum up each other's fur with it. If you get to it quickly, it's fairly easy to remove, but if it's had a chance to harden...I've sometimes had to use scissors to get it out. It can often be seen on noses (don't ask) and confused with something more sinister. Hopefully your boys will be glue free! Enjoy your boars! xx
